About V. G. Artyukhov

V. G. Artyukhov is a scholar working on Biotechnology, Nutrition and Dietetics and Cell Biology, having authored 48 papers that have together received 437 indexed citations. Recurring topics across this work include Enzyme Catalysis and Immobilization (11 papers), Pineapple and bromelain studies (10 papers) and Enzyme Production and Characterization (10 papers). The work is most often cited by research in Biotechnology (86 citations), Periodontics (30 citations) and Molecular Biology (300 citations). V. G. Artyukhov has collaborated with scholars based in Russia, Ukraine and Portugal. Frequent co-authors include M. G. Holyavka, Diana R. Baidamshina, Airat R. Kayumov, Mikhail I. Bogachev, Elena Y. Trizna, Farida Akhatova, Elvira Rozhina, Rawil Fakhrullin, Yuriy F. Zuev and Dzhigangir A. Faizullin.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and International Journal of Molecular Sciences.
